Output 91fe12e0f71382f9c174dc4c88a13dc3e98cb22092fe1900d96bb7f0fafaf012:0

value
18935527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91257a055ec14f8178115b4cbf46fbd7f17151e2 OP_EQUAL
address
3EvUoHK8xbaCaKKKgi1hhmJfDHPi2tEuuk
transaction
91fe12e0f71382f9c174dc4c88a13dc3e98cb22092fe1900d96bb7f0fafaf012
spent
true